Empowering Businesses: Navigating API Integration and Agile Frameworks

Table of Contents

  1. Introduction
  2. Demystifying API Integration
  3. Agile and Lean Frameworks: Catalysts for Innovation
  4. Synthesizing API Integration with Agile Practices
  5. Conclusion
  6. FAQ Section

In today’s fast-paced digital economy, the fusion of API integration and agile frameworks stands at the forefront of enabling swift, efficient, and innovative business operations. As businesses grapple with the increasing complexities of digital transformation, understanding the nuances of API integration and the dynamics of agile and lean frameworks becomes not just advantageous but essential. This comprehensive exploration delves into the critical aspects of API integration and agile methodologies, uncovering their significance in driving business model strategy and technological evolution.

Introduction

Imagine a world where all your digital tools and services communicate seamlessly, data flows without interruption, and new features are deployed rapidly to meet the ever-changing market demands. This is not a distant future scenario but a current reality facilitated by the strategic implementation of API integration and agile frameworks. As businesses seek agility and innovation, these components have become the linchpins of digital strategy. This post will navigate through the maze of API integration processes, the essence of agile and lean methodologies, and the synthesis of these elements to foster business growth and efficiency. Whether you're a seasoned tech professional or new to the digital landscape, this exploration will shed light on how these strategies can revolutionize business operations.

Demystifying API Integration

At its core, API integration is the invisible force that allows software applications to communicate, share data, and extend their capabilities. It serves as the building block for developing a connected digital ecosystem, enabling businesses to leverage external services, enhance user experiences, and automate workflows. The significance of API integration in today’s digital-first environment cannot be overstated, offering a pathway to:

  • Enhanced Efficiency and Productivity: By automating tasks and facilitating data exchange across systems, businesses can streamline operations and reduce manual effort.
  • Improved Functionality and Service Offering: Integration with third-party services through APIs allows businesses to offer enriched features without developing them from scratch.
  • Seamless Communication: APIs break down silos between different software, ensuring that systems work in harmony and information is readily available where needed.

Despite its numerous advantages, navigating API integration comes with its challenges, such as ensuring data security, managing integration complexity, and maintaining system performance. Adopting best practices such as prioritizing API security, employing robust data governance, and choosing the right integration tools can mitigate these challenges effectively.

Agile and Lean Frameworks: Catalysts for Innovation

Agile methodologies and lean frameworks have redefined the landscape of project management and product development. Originating from software development, these philosophies have transcended industry boundaries, offering principles and practices that promote flexibility, customer value, and continuous improvement. Core elements include:

  • Iterative Development: Agile promotes short, manageable development cycles, allowing teams to adapt quickly to changes and customer feedback.
  • Customer-Centric Approach: Both agile and lean center on delivering maximum value to the customer, ensuring that product development aligns with customer needs and expectations.
  • Continuous Improvement: A commitment to constantly evaluate processes, tools, and outcomes, fostering a culture of innovation and excellence.

Frameworks such as Scrum, Kanban, and Lean Startup embody these principles, each offering a unique approach to achieving agility and efficiency. Implementing these frameworks can lead to faster time to market, higher quality products, and improved team collaboration. However, success requires a deep understanding of each framework's nuances, a cultural shift towards embracing change and fostering cross-functional collaboration.

Synthesizing API Integration with Agile Practices

The confluence of API integration and agile frameworks unleashes a powerful synergy that can dramatically accelerate digital transformation. This integration paves the way for a more adaptive, responsive, and connected enterprise. Key benefits include:

  • Rapid Prototyping and MVP Development: APIs facilitate quick assembly of prototypes and minimum viable products (MVPs), allowing agile teams to test ideas and gather user feedback swiftly.
  • Scalability and Flexibility: Agile methodologies empower teams to evolve and scale API ecosystems in response to changing business requirements and technological advancements.
  • Enhanced Collaboration Across Teams: API integration within an agile context promotes transparency and cross-functional teamwork, breaking down silos and aligning efforts towards common goals.

Embarking on this integrated journey requires strategic planning, careful selection of tools and technologies, and fostering an organizational culture that embraces change and continuous learning.

Conclusion

In the digital age, the fusion of API integration and agile frameworks is not merely a strategic choice but a necessity for businesses aiming to thrive in a competitive landscape. This convergence empowers organizations to be more adaptable, innovative, and customer-focused. By embracing these strategies, businesses can unlock new growth avenues, enhance operational efficiency, and deliver exceptional value to their customers. The road ahead demands a commitment to learning, flexibility, and collaboration, with the promise of transforming challenges into opportunities for success.

FAQ Section

Q: Can small businesses benefit from API integration and agile frameworks? A: Absolutely. Small businesses can leverage API integration and agile frameworks to streamline operations, enhance their service offerings, and remain competitive by responding quickly to market changes.

Q: How do I choose the right agile framework for my organization? A: Selecting an agile framework depends on various factors, including your project's complexity, team size, and specific business goals. It’s important to assess your needs and possibly consult with an agile coach or expert.

Q: Are there any security concerns with API integration? A: Yes, security is a critical concern in API integration. It's essential to implement robust authentication, encryption, and access control measures to protect data and prevent unauthorized access.

Q: Can API integration work with legacy systems? A: Yes, API integration can be designed to work with legacy systems, often through the development of custom APIs or the use of integration platforms. This approach can extend the life and functionality of legacy systems.

Q: How do I measure the success of implementing agile methodologies? A: Success can be measured through various metrics, including increased product quality, faster delivery times, higher customer satisfaction, and improved team morale. Regular retrospectives can help assess progress and identify areas for improvement.